Frank Turner.
Best get used to hearing that name.
Formerly of much-loved British post-hardcore outfit Million Dead, over the past few years Frank Turner has been busy making a considerable name for himself bringing an accessible blend of folk/punk to the fringes of the mainstream.
Frank's infectiously successful albums have seen him making various major radio playlists, signing to Epitaph, joining the Revival Tour and playing strings of sold out dates both in the UK and internationally. All well and good, but last week saw Frank's meteroic rise to fame reach its zenith- an interview with Test Card.
We caught up with Frank at the Glasgow date of said sold-out tour and discussed: success, the (ahem) "scene", politics (ahem), Spandau Ballet and a bunch of stuff in between...
